First on the list is Dominique Ansel Bakery in Tokyo, which has gained fame for its innovative pastries, including the renowned Cronut. The bakery's elegant interior, adorned with pastel colors, provides a picturesque backdrop for any food photography. Visitors should not miss out on their seasonal special items, which often reflect Japanese flavors. To capture the perfect shot, aim for natural lighting near the window during morning hours.
Next, Le Pain de Joël Robuchon in Tokyo offers an indulgent array of artisanal breads and pastries. Known for its sophisticated atmosphere and attention to detail, the bakery features beautifully plated desserts that are simply irresistible. Signature items include their chocolate croissant and fruit tarts. When photographing, focus on the intricate designs of the desserts against the minimalist decor to emphasize the bakery's upscale ambiance.
In Osaka, Moncher is celebrated for its eye-catching cream puffs, which come in a variety of flavors and are often adorned with colorful toppings. This bakery’s vibrant presentation makes it a fantastic stop for Instagram aficionados. Position your camera slightly above the pastries to showcase their exquisite details. With a lively, inviting setting, Moncher provides both delicious treats and a fun atmosphere to capture.
Lastly, Roku Bakery in Kyoto not only serves a range of delectable items but also boasts a charming, rustic setting that offers beautiful photo opportunities. Their specialty, matcha-flavored baked goods, integrates local traditions with modern flavors, making it a must-visit. The surrounding greenery and warm, wooden decor enhance the visual appeal of the photos.

Seasonal fruit tarts deserve special mention as another must-try delight. With an array of fresh, local fruits, these tarts capture the essence of each season. Bakeries often rotate their offerings based on what is available, featuring fruits like sakura (cherry blossoms) in spring and persimmons in autumn. The vibrant colors of the fruits arranged atop creamy custard attract both taste buds and camera lenses alike.

Tips for Capturing the Best Instagram Shots
Capturing the perfect Instagram shot of delectable baked goods requires a blend of technique and creativity. To ensure your photos stand out, lighting plays a crucial role. Natural light is often the most flattering; hence, visiting a bakery during daylight hours can provide that soft, inviting illumination. Position yourself near windows where the light filters in and avoid harsh shadows that can detract from the appealing colors of the baked items.
Angles are another important factor. Experimenting with overhead shots can provide a unique perspective, especially when showcasing an array of pastries or a beautiful cake. Conversely, taking close-up shots of individual items can highlight intricate details and textures, allowing your audience to appreciate the craftsmanship behind each baked good. Remember that composition is key; consider the rule of thirds to create balanced and visually appealing images. Placing your main subject off-center often leads to more dynamic photos.
Incorporating the bakery's ambiance into your shots can also enhance the story you wish to tell. Capture the decor, the bustling atmosphere, or even candid moments of patrons enjoying their treats. This adds context to your images and draws followers into the experience of visiting the bakery.
Utilizing popular hashtags can significantly increase visibility on Instagram. Research trending hashtags related to baked goods, such as #BakeryHeaven or #SweetTooth, to reach a wider audience. Additionally, taking advantage of Instagram trends, like carousel posts that showcase multiple angles, can also engage viewers more effectively.
For final touches, consider using editing apps like Adobe Lightroom or VSCO, which allow you to enhance colors and adjust lighting without over-processing.
